Whats the deal the DNR Pdf files for state camp grounds state only unloaded and in a locked car?
Yet All I can find is articles in 2007 that state that the Gov gave an executive order to allow everyone with a license to carry in state parks.
What is the real laws? Can state parks make us be unarmed? I need some facts to tell a DNR officer if they question me at potato creek when I go camping.
"Any firearm (except validly licensed handguns)BB
gun, air gun, CO2 gun, bow and arrow, or spear
gun in possession in a state park must be unloaded
or un-nocked and stored in a case or locked within
a vehicle except when participating in an activity
authorized by written permit."
I assume the except validly licensed handguns clause lets anyone with a license to carry OC or CC right? What about long guns?
